The History of shoes:

In the annals of human history, where feet met the earth, a story unfolded—one filled with ingenuity, style, and a touch of whimsy. From the earliest foot coverings to the modern marvels adorning our feet today, the history of shoes is a tale woven with threads of innovation and fashion.

Picture this: ancient humans navigating rugged terrains, their feet bare, feeling every pebble, twig, and squish of mud beneath them. But oh, their inventive minds! They soon began fashioning rudimentary foot coverings from materials like animal hides, grasses, and woven fibers. These were the precursors to what would later evolve into the vast world of shoes.

In the cradle of civilization, ancient Egyptians stepped onto the scene with sandals fit for pharaohs and commoners alike. Crafted from reeds or leather, these sandals protected feet from scorching desert sands while boasting intricate designs and decorative elements. Footwear fit for walking like an Egyptian!

Meanwhile, in ancient Rome, fashion took a dramatic turn. Sandals were elevated to a symbol of status and power, adorned with jewels, metals, and even intricate engravings. Oh, the grandeur! Shoes became an ostentatious display of wealth, allowing individuals to flaunt their affluence with every step.

The Middle Ages waltzed in with its own peculiar fashion statements. Pointed shoes emerged as the craze du jour! Men and women alike pranced about in footwear so elongated that it seemed they could outpace a hare. The longer the shoe, the higher the status—quite the whimsical fashion trend, wouldn't you say?

But behold, the Renaissance dawned, ushering in an era of elegance and refinement. The Tudors and their fancy footwear! Ornate shoes bedecked with ribbons, pearls, and embroidery graced the feet of nobility, serving as a testament to opulence and style. Each shoe was a masterpiece in its own right, fit for the grandest of masquerade balls.

Then came the Industrial Revolution, a time of innovation and mass production. Factories hummed with the creation of shoes en masse, turning them from luxury items to everyday necessities. The clatter of boots and shoes against cobblestone streets marked the pulse of urban life, as footwear became more accessible to the masses.

Ah, the roaring '20s! Jazz, flappers, and—oh my—the Mary Janes and T-strap shoes! Women danced the Charleston in shoes that epitomized style and freedom. The shoes, sleek and chic, mirrored the spirit of the times, empowering feet to move with newfound exuberance.

Enter the modern era, where shoes have transcended mere functionality to become expressions of personality, comfort, and fashion. Sneakers, those rebels in rubber soles, stepped onto the scene, transforming footwear into a symbol of athleticism and urban culture. Brands like Converse, Adidas, and Nike etched their names in the annals of shoe history, revolutionizing the way we view and wear shoes.

The 21st century witnessed a fusion of technology and fashion. 3D printing, sustainable materials, and futuristic designs pushed the boundaries of shoe innovation. From high heels reaching skyscraper heights to sneakers that double as wearable tech, shoes have become canvases for creativity and functionality.

But let's not forget the subcultures that have left their unique footprints in the history of shoes. From the punk rock Doc Martens to the hip-hop culture's love affair with flashy sneakers, shoes have become symbols of identity, rebellion, and self-expression.

Today, the world of shoes is a vibrant kaleidoscope of styles, materials, and designs. From stilettos to loafers, from flip-flops to hiking boots, there's a shoe for every occasion, personality, and adventure.

So, dear readers, the history of shoes is a saga of human creativity, innovation, and style evolution. From the sands of ancient Egypt to the bustling streets of modern metropolises, shoes have walked alongside us, leaving an indelible mark on our journey through time. And as fashion continues to evolve, who knows what fantastical tales our shoes will tell in the chapters yet to come?
